    \[{{\sin }^{6}}\theta +{{\cos }^{6}}\theta +3{{\sin }^{2}}\theta {{\cos }^{2}}\theta =\] [MP PET 1995, 2002; DCE 2005]

    A) 0

    B) -1

    C) 1

    D) None of these

    Correct Answer: C

    Solution :

    \[{{\sin }^{6}}\theta +{{\cos }^{6}}\theta +3\,{{\sin }^{2}}\theta \,{{\cos }^{2}}\theta \] \[={{({{\sin }^{2}}\theta +{{\cos }^{2}}\theta )}^{3}}-3{{\sin }^{2}}\theta {{\cos }^{2}}\theta +3{{\sin }^{2}}\theta {{\cos }^{2}}\theta =1.\] Trick: Put \[\theta ={{0}^{o}},\] we get the value of expression equal to 1. Again put \[\theta ={{45}^{o}},\] the value remains 1, it means that the expression is independent of q and is equal to 1.
